2.1 Classification of the substance or mixture
OSHA HCS 2012
Flammable Liquids 2
-
H225
Skin Irritation 2
-
H315
Eye Irritation 2A
-
H319
Acute Toxicity Inhalation 4
-
H332
Specific Target Organ Toxicity Single Exposure 3: Respiratory Tract Irritation
-
H335
Specific Target Organ Toxicity Single Exposure 3: Narcotic Effects
-
H336
Reproductive Toxicity 2
-
H361
2.2 Label elements
OSHA HCS 2012
DANGER
Hazard statements
Highly flammable liquid and vapour
-
H225
Causes skin irritation
-
H315
Causes serious eye irritation
-
H319
Harmful if inhaled
-
H332
May cause respiratory irritation
-
H335
May cause drowsiness or dizziness
-
H336
Suspected of damaging fertility or the unborn child.
-
H361
